About I. Eriksson
I. Eriksson is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ine and Psychiatry and Mental health, having authored 15 papers that have together received 438 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Epilepsy research and treatment (4 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(4 papers) and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(130 citations),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(62 citations) and Genetics (68 citations). I. Eriksson has collaborated with scholars based in Sweden, Italy and Iran. Frequent co-authors include Lars Berggren, Håkan Mellstedt, Sten Orrenius, Mikael Jondal, David J. McConkey, Pia Hartzell, Miguel Aguilar‐Santelises, Maria Sunzel, L Paalzow and G Wickbom.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Immunology, Critical Care Medicine and International Journal of Cancer.
